Dictionary Results for excogitate


1. excogitate - verb

· come up with (an idea, plan, explanation, theory, or principle) after a mental effort; "excogitate a way to measure the speed of light"

Synonym(s): invent, contrive, devise, formulate, forge

Hypernym(s): create_by_mental_act, create_mentally




2. excogitate - verb

· reflect deeply on a subject; "I mulled over the events of the afternoon"; "philosophers have speculated on the question of God for thousands of years"; "The scientist must stop to observe and start to excogitate"

Synonym(s): chew_over, think_over, meditate, ponder, contemplate, muse, reflect, mull, mull_over, ruminate, speculate

Hypernym(s): think, cogitate, cerebrate
